Syrian Coast Guard Deploys on Beaches Amid Unstable Sea Conditions

Coast Guard units under the General Directorate of Ports and Customs spread along Syria's shoreline to raise readiness after a marine alert warned of high waves and strong winds. The teams conducted continuous field patrols, monitored rocky and exposed areas, and warned residents and beachgoers against swimming or using small boats during the warning period.

The alert, issued by the Syrian Civil Defence, urged the public to avoid the sea. Coast Guard personnel used media notices and direct outreach to keep people informed, and prepared immediate rescue operations. No drownings or material damage were reported, and sea conditions later returned to relative stability, allowing normal beach activities to resume.
